Sri Lanka Insurance to open Rs.350 million collision centre
Sri Lanka Insurance will open Asia's best collision centre in Colombo shortly at a cost of Rs.350 million.

The Centre will have the latest equipment available in the industry to handle all type of modern vehicles. Sri Lanka Insurance has already sent some of their engineers abroad for training in several overseas plants.

Director, Sri Lanka Insurance, Damien Fernando said that the repair centre will take away the entire hassle a person has to go through in getting his vehicle repaired after an accident. It would operate round the clock and will turn around the car in the shortest possible time. The damaged vehicle will be collected and delivered to the client's doorstep after the repair is completed. The client will also have the use of a replacement car during the repair. The client can monitor the progress of the repair via internet, Fernando said.

In case of an accident, a qualified motor engineer will be present within the quickest possible time to asses the damage to the vehicle and approve the repair to the vehicles. This service will be available island wide, he said.
 

Sri Lanka Insurance call centres will be open 24 hours daily throughout the year. These call centres will be manned by personnel who are able to answer any queries on insurance policies, Fernando said. There is no need to obtain copies of statements from the police to process a repair claims their objective is to make the payment in the quickest possible time.

Being the only insurance company that has an online branch network of over 75 locations they are able to electronically relay the data with photographs to the head office for immediate processing. Another advantage is that the owner of the car will have an automatic personal accident over for Rs.100,000.

This will be extended up to four people in the accident. Hospital bills for injured personnel will also be reimbursed.
